Essential Responsibilities May Include
-
Performs initial and ongoing clinical assessment via telephone calls to evaluate the injured worker's injury, medical treatment, psychosocial needs, cultural implications and support systems.
-
Effectively communicates and builds relationships with the claimsβ examiner, client, injured worker, attorney and supervisor.
-
Identifies issues related to delayed recovery and/or return to work and problem solves with a creative thinking approach.
-
Negotiates treatment and disability duration with providers through use of medical and disability duration guidelines, adhering to quality.
-
Identifies opportunities to expedite care for cost containment and timely medical recovery.
-
Provides recommendations for alternate clinical resources to support claim resolution.
-
Maintains client's privacy and confidentiality, promotes client safety and advocacy; and adheres to ethical, legal, accreditation and regulatory standards.
